The Significance of Umrah for Shia Muslims


Umrah, often referred to as the ‘lesser pilgrimage,’ holds immense importance in Islam. For Shia Muslims, certain nuances and practices distinguish their approach to Umrah. The pilgrimage involves specific rituals such as Tawaf (circumambulating the Kaaba), Sa’i (walking between Safa and Marwah), and the cutting of hair, all of which require deep spiritual intent and precise execution. How to Choose the Right Shia Umrah Package?


Selecting the right Umrah package can be challenging, especially with the myriad options available. Here are some factors to consider when choosing a package:


1. Spiritual Guidance and Religious Compatibility


Ensure that the package includes guidance from Shia scholars who are well-versed in the jurisprudence and practices specific to Shia Islam. This is essential for performing the rituals correctly and in line with your beliefs.


2. Inclusions and Exclusions in the Package


Carefully review what the package includes. A well-rounded Shia Umrah package should cover essentials such as visa processing, accommodation, transport, meals, and guidance. Be wary of hidden charges and ask for a detailed breakdown of costs.


3. Accommodation Proximity to Holy Sites


The location of your accommodation can significantly impact your pilgrimage experience. Choose a package that offers lodging close to the Masjid al-Haram in Makkah and the Prophet’s Mosque in Madinah to make your pilgrimage more convenient.


4. Group Size and Level of Personalization


Smaller groups usually provide a more personalized experience, allowing for individual attention from guides and scholars. If you prefer a more intimate spiritual journey, opt for packages with limited group sizes.
